REAR DIFFERENTIAL
When replacing a rear differential oil, select the correct one according to the following table.
Note. Using a different rear differential oil will cause the drive train and tires to drag or emit abnormal noise.

REAR DIFFERENTIAL GEAR OIL
Recommended gear oil
GL-5 (75W-90)
| CAUTION | Each oil manufacturer has its base oil and additives. Thus, do not mix two or more brands. |

CAUTION
- Wear appropriate work clothing, including a cap, protective goggles and protective shoes when performing any work.
- Remove contamination including dirt and corrosion before removal, installation or disassembly.
- Keep the disassembled parts in order and protect them from dust and dirt.
- Before removal, installation or disassembly, be sure to clarify the failure. Avoid unnecessary removal, installation, disassembly and replacement.
- Vehicle components are extremely hot after driving. Be wary of receiving burns from heated parts.
- Use SUBARU genuine gear oil, grease. Do not mix gear oil, grease, etc. of different grades or manufacturers.
- Be sure to tighten fasteners including bolts and nuts to the specified torque.
- Place shop jacks or rigid racks at the specified points.
- Apply gear oil onto sliding or revolving surfaces before installation.
- Before installing the O-ring or snap ring, apply a sufficient amount of gear oil to avoid damage and deformation.
- Before securing a part on a vise, place cushioning material such as wood blocks, aluminum plate, or cloth between the part and the vise.
- Avoid damaging the mating surface of the case.

- Set the vehicle on a lift.
- Disconnect the ground cable from the battery.
- Shift the select lever or gear shift lever to neutral.
- Release the parking brake.
- Loosen the wheel nuts.
- Lift up the vehicle
- Remove the wheels.
- Remove the rear exhaust pipe and muffler. Non-turbo model Refer to «REMOVAL»(ref-325320-S35059142112009071800000) , Rear Exhaust Pipe. Refer to «REMOVAL»(ref-325320-S22382758332009071800000) , Muffler. Turbo model Refer to «REMOVAL»(ref-325336-S21151896522009071800000) , Rear Exhaust Pipe. Refer to «REMOVAL»(ref-325336-S04910540732009071800000) , Muffler.
- Remove the heat shield cover.
- Separate the rear differential side of the propeller shaft. NOTE: Make alignment marks on the flange yoke and rear differential before separating it.
- Remove the DOJ of rear drive shaft from rear differential. Remove the ABS wheel speed sensor cable from the clamp. Disconnect the connector and remove the nut to remove the rear vehicle height sensor. (models with auto headlight beam leveler, left side only) Remove the bolts which secure the rear stabilizer link to the rear lateral link. Remove the bolts which secure the shock absorber to the rear lateral link. Remove the bolts which secure the rear lateral link to the housing. Remove the bolts which secure the trailing link to the housing. Remove the DOJ from the rear differential by using ST. NOTE: When removing the DOJ from the rear differential, fit the ST to the bolts as shown in the figure so as not to damage the side retainer. ST 28099PA100 DRIVE SHAFT REMOVER
- Suspend the rear drive shaft to the rear cross-member using wire.
- Remove the rear differential front member.
- Support the rear differential with the transmission - jack.
- Remove the self-lock nuts which hold the rear differential to the rear crossmember.
- While slowly lowering the transmission jack, move the rear differential forward, and remove the rear differential from vehicle.
- Remove the rear differential member plate from rear differential.

- Install the rear differential member plate to the rear differential.
- Set the rear differential to transmission jack.
- Adjust the transmission jack, and insert the rear differential stud bolt into rear crossmember bushing properly.
- After inserting the rear differential stud bolt into the rear crossmember bushing, lift up the transmission jack and align the rear differential to its attachment position.
- Tighten a new self-locking nut temporarily to rear crossmember.
- Install the rear differential front member with a new self-locking nut. Tightening torque: T1: 50 N.m (5.1 kgf-m, 36.9 It-lb) T2: 110 N.m (11.2 kgf-m, 81.1 ft-lb)
- Tighten the self-locking nut. Tightening torque: 70 N.m (7.1 kgf-m, 51.6 ft-lb)
- Attach the ST to rear differential. ST 28099PA090 OIL SEAL PROTECTOR
- Insert the spline shaft until the spline portion comes inside the side oil seal.
- Remove ST from rear differential. ST 28099PA090 OIL SEAL PROTECTOR
- Push the housing to insert DOJ completely into rear differential.
- Lower the transmission jack.
- Installing procedure hereafter is in the reverse order of removal.
- After installing, fill the differential carrier with gear oil up to the bottom of the filler plug hole. Refer to «DIFFERENTIAL GEAR OIL»(ref-325345-S00030987502009071800000) .
- Inspect the wheel alignment and adjust if necessary.

SIDE GEAR BACKLASH
Using a dial gauge, check the backlash of side gear.
Side gear backlash
0.10 - 0.20 mm (0.004 - 0.008 in)
If the side gear backlash is not within the specification, select the side gear thrust washer and adjust the side gear backlash as specified.
Scheme 99
HYPOID DRIVEN GEAR BACKLASH
Using a dial gauge, check the backlash of hypoid driven gear.
Hypoid driven gear backlash
0.10 - 0.20 mm (0.004 - 0.008 in)
If the hypoid driven gear backlash is not within the specification, adjust the side bearing preload or repair if necessary.
HYPOID DRIVEN GEAR RUNOUT ON ITS BACK SURFACE
Using a dial gauge, check the hypoid driven gear back surface runout.
Hypoid driven gear back surface runout: 0.05 mm (0.002 in)
If the hypoid driven gear runout exceeds 0.05 mm (0.002 in), replace the hypoid driven gear.

TOTAL PRELOAD
Using a spring scale, check the total preload.
Total preload
20.7 - 54.4 N(2.1 - 5.5 kgf, 4.7 - 12.2 lbf)
If the total preload is not within the specification, adjust the side retainer shims.

- If rust or dirt is attached to the companion flange, remove them.
- Set a dial gauge at a companion flange surface (mating surface of propeller shaft and companion flange), and then measure the companion flange runout. Limit of runout: 0.08 mm (0.003 in)
- Set the gauge inside of the companion flange, and measure the runout. Limit of runout: 0.08 mm (0.003 in)
- If either runout exceeds the limit, move the phase of companion flange and drive pinion 90° each, and find the point where the runout is within the limit.
- If the runout exceeds the limit after changing the phase, replace the companion flange and recheck the runout.
- If the runout exceeds the limit after replacing the companion flange, the drive pinion may be assembled incorrectly or bearing is faulty.
